Breaking Down the Show-Stopping Look

The genius of Dede’s reunion look lay in its sophisticated construction and unexpected details that elevated every element beyond recognition. The centerpiece was an oversized floor-length denim trench coat that commanded attention with its dramatic proportions and expert tailoring. Unlike typical denim jackets that tend to be boxy and utilitarian, this piece was clearly custom-made with precise cuts that created a flowing, almost regal silhouette. The coat’s length and structure gave it the gravitas of a formal evening coat while maintaining the approachable texture and color palette of classic denim. The styling choice to wear it open created beautiful movement and revealed the carefully coordinated pieces underneath.

Beneath the statement coat, Dede wore a maxi skirt that featured one of the most talked-about details of the entire ensemble – a puddling train that added unexpected drama to the denim narrative. This wasn’t your average denim skirt; the train element borrowed from bridal and red carpet fashion traditions while maintaining the casual luxury aesthetic of the overall look. The way the fabric pooled around her feet created stunning visual impact in photographs and added an element of movement that made the outfit feel alive and dynamic. Completing the trio was a delicate lace bralette that introduced a feminine contrast to the structured denim pieces, creating a perfect balance between tough and tender, structured and soft.
